FT: Harrogate Town 2 Scunthorpe United 5 (HT: 1-2)
Possession: 52:48

An excellent win for the Irons against a poor Harrogate side who only had four subs on the bench. Harrogate created nothing until Jack Muldoon equalised from a free kick in the 35th minute. They then did not threaten again until the 79th minute by which time they were 4-1 down. Connor Hall managed to score a consolation goal for them in the 92nd minute when 5-1 down after Lawlor had headed down Josh Falkingham's ball into the box.

Abu Eisa on the left was excellent for Scunthorpe and had a great night apart from the fact that 7 out of 8 of his corners were absolute rubbish. He ran rings round right back Connor Kirby in the first half who was subbed at half time. He then gave Warren Burrell a hard time in the second half. He put in a couple of great crosses early on and Manny Onariase got on the end of one of them at the back post but his header hit the ground and bounced over the bar. In the 16th minute, Abu Eisa's third and only half decent corner bobbled to the far post to centre half Onariase whose shot was scooped off the line by James Belshaw in goal for Harrogate but the linesman flagged it was over the line. Warren Burrell had to make a great clearance to stop Ryan Loft scoring from another Eisa cross. Eisa then combined with Mason O'Malley and John McAtee to get in behind Connor Kirby and run through on goal and slot past Belshaw to put Scunthorpe back in front before half time.

Eisa made it 3-1 from the penalty spot in the 63rd minute after Jack Muldoon handled Alex Gilliead's cross. Gilliead then crossed for Ryan Loft to make it 4-1 after the Harrogate defence stopped running back after thinking a ball had gone out of play for a throw in. Keeper, James Belshaw then miscontrolled a back pass and gifted a goal to sub Aaron Jarvis. A bad night at the office for Harrogate who looked a shadow of the team who had played so well early in the season particularly at Bradford City. They looked like they needed to recharge their batteries but they have a small squad.

Scunthorpe created around ten chances and scored five goals and fully deserved to win. Neil Cox said after the game that they nullified Mark Beck by letting Alfie Beestin drop back from midfield to mark him with the centre halfs dropping off. They then pushed forward and played a high line because they knew he was not going to run in behind them. Surprisingly, Simon Weaver did not bring on Jon Stead off the bench.

MOM: Abu Eisa

FT: Morecambe 1 Barrow 0 (HT: 1-0)

Morecambe started the game really well and took the lead in the 12th minute when Adam Phillips played a great ball through to Carlos Mendes Gomes for him to score. Centre half Sam Hird was then sent off for Barrow for handball a few minutes later which looked a bit harsh. It took everybody by surprise. The sending off spoilt the game.

Barrow played really well with ten men and Scott Quigley was a real handful all night. The Morecambe commentators (in between cracking jokes) were saying that he was the best player they had played against all season. Barrow had a good spell of pressure in the second half and Dior Angus and Scott Quigley both shot narrowly wide. Matty Platt headed over from a corner. Morecambe started to create more chances late in the game as Barrow pushed forward more and more for an equaliser but in the end they were happy to hang on to three points after having played better against eleven men than ten. They were celebrating at the end that they were in 11th place and 11 points ahead of the Stags in 23rd place.

Morecambe MOM: Carlos Mendes Gomes and Adam Phillips
Barrow MOM: Scott Quigley and Joel Dixon
